Ivan Linscott is a radio astronomer and senior research engineer affiliated with Stanford University. He worked on the Radio Science Experiment (REX) for NASA's New Horizons mission to Pluto.

Assertion Supported
A JPEG compression delay caused New Horizons' pre-flyby safe mode
“It turned out that six months ago, the picture of the sky was dark. There was nothing but black and a few stars, so the JPEG compression took a whole lot less time. It was done when the flash commands came in. This time, it wasn't.”

Assertion Supported
NASA mandates a 15% to 25% FPGA gate margin for spaceflight
“NASA guidelines is you need at least, we would like you to have a 25% margin. Minimum number is 15%, which means 50% of a million gates, 150,000 gates just sitting there unused.”
